Does Rocket Spanish Work?

November 4th, 2009 by admin Leave a reply »

Rocket Spanish can certainly work, if you are willing to put in the time and the effort to make it work.   There is a alot of material to go through.  None of it is difficult or complex and much of it is designed to be entertaining and fun but, nevertheless, you do have take time out and sit down and actually go through it.  You must commit yourself to at least an hour or two daily to go through all the lessons, listen to the audio, and work with the software games and other learning aids provided.  If you can commit to an hour or two a day, you will definately learn the basics of the Spanish language in a relatively short time period.

The big difference between a self-paced program and classroom instruction is that there is no one to push you to do the work if you are using a self-paced program such as Rocket Spanish.  There are no scheduled quizzes or exams and you are the only one who is going to see the results of the online quizzes you take.  With the outside pressure element missing, it is up to you to provide the motivation and follow through to get the course done.

One important thing to understand is that, although spending more time per day is not going to hurt, spending too little time daily will not work.  You need to develop a certain amount of  momentum when learning a new language.  If you are waiting too long between lessons, and therefore potentially forgetting material between lessons, the course cannot be effective.  The key is to be consistent.
